Video shows Aurora police officer kneeling on person amid student protest against ICE

Video circulating social media Tuesday appears to show an Aurora police officer kneeling on a person after over a thousand students walked out of schools in the area to protest immigration operations.

The video was recorded Monday afternoon after 1,500 students from several Aurora schools walked out of class around 11:50 a.m. to protest federal immigration operations.

    An Aurora police officer can be seen kneeling on a person on the sidewalk while another person is dragged by a different police officer just a few feet away in the video.

    Aurora police said three male juveniles who are students at East Aurora High School were charged with improper walking in the roadway, obstructing and resisting a police officer, and one was additionally charged with aggravated battery to a police officer.

    Though the person being knelt on by the officer in the video appears to be wearing a backpack, NBC Chicago could not confirm if they are a student, or, more specifically, if they are one of the students who are facing charges.

    Aurora police told Telemundo Chicago and NBC Chicago that videos “circulating publicly represents only a brief excerpt from a nearly two-hour-long incident.”

    According to police, the walkout protest started peaceful but “later escalated in ways that created public safety concerns.”

    “As students gathered and traveled together, officers provided repeated verbal direction intended to keep participants out of traffic and reduce the potential for conflicts or unsafe conditions,” Aurora Police Department said in a statement.

    Officers “made repeated efforts to facilitate the protest safely and worked to gain voluntary compliance from students when they entered and remained in active roadways,” police said. “Students were given opportunities to move out of traffic and continue their demonstration in a safe manner. Those directives were refused.”

    Later, officers observed water bottles being thrown at police vehicles, fights among students and reckless driving in close proximity of the crowd, police said.

    “At that point, enforcement actions were determined to be necessary to restore safety and prevent further harm,” Aurora police said in a statement. “These decisions were not made lightly and were based on the totality of circumstances unfolding over an extended period of time.”

    Officers identified two students “whose actions were contributing to the unsafe conditions” and took them into custody, police said. The students resisted as officers detained them and a third student intervened, at one point punching an officer in the head and causing a laceration, police said.

    The injured officer was taken to a local hospital for medical attention, police added.

    Police said the incident will be reviewed thoroughly, including all available video and documentation.

    “The Aurora Police Department remains firmly committed to respecting the constitutional right to peacefully protest, including by students,” APD said in a statement. “That commitment, however, must be balanced with our responsibility to protect the safety of those participating, as well as the broader community.”

    Dozens attended an emergency protest at 5:30 p.m. Tuesday in front of the Aurora Police Department calling people to “stand with students” and “end ICE & police terror now” in response to the police activity at Monday’s protest.
